Then there is my volunteer potatoes... I will get to harvest this box many time and there is always tiny potatoes left behind these are German Butterball Indeterminate potatoes. I bought this variety because you can keep adding dirt and they make more at the upper part of the plant. These are the ones you would grow in a stack of tires and keep adding more dirt. Then when they are ready pull the bottom tire and leave the rest of the plant to allow the upper potatoes to mature. But, I have never had enough tires to do this type of gardening. I know there is a way to do this with out tires I have just not found it yet.
